Double丶11
码龄4年
求更新 关注
提问 私信
  • 博客:99,310
    99,310
    总访问量
  • 49
    原创
  • 274
    粉丝
  • 99
    关注
IP属地以运营商信息为准,境内显示到省(区、市),境外显示到国家(地区)
IP 属地:陕西省
加入CSDN时间: 2021-05-19
博客简介:

qq_58417838的博客

查看详细资料
个人成就
  • 获得300次点赞
  • 内容获得10次评论
  • 获得475次收藏
  • 代码片获得465次分享
创作历程
  • 4篇
    2024年
  • 32篇
    2023年
  • 13篇
    2022年
成就勋章
TA的专栏
  • C语言
    13篇

TA关注的专栏 0

TA关注的收藏夹 0

TA关注的社区 13

TA参与的活动 0

兴趣领域 设置
  • Java
    java
创作活动更多

新星杯·14天创作挑战营·第9期

这是一个以写作博客为目的的创作活动,旨在鼓励大学生博主们挖掘自己的创作潜能,展现自己的写作才华。如果你是一位热爱写作的、想要展现自己创作才华的小伙伴,那么,快来参加吧!我们一起发掘写作的魅力,书写出属于我们的故事。我们诚挚邀请你们参加为期14天的创作挑战赛! 注: 1、参赛者可以进入活动群进行交流、分享创作心得,互相鼓励与支持(开卷),答疑及活动群请见 https://bbs.csdn.net/topics/619626357 2、文章质量分查询:https://www.csdn.net/qc

473人参与 去参加
  • 最近
  • 文章
  • 专栏
  • 代码仓
  • 资源
  • 收藏
  • 关注/订阅/互动
更多
  • 最近

  • 文章

  • 专栏

  • 代码仓

  • 资源

  • 收藏

  • 关注/订阅/互动

  • 社区

  • 帖子

  • 问答

  • 课程

  • 视频

搜索 取消

Java 的文件类的学习总结

目录一、File 的创建二、File 类的常用方法
原创
发布博客 2024.01.28 ·
515 阅读 ·
8 点赞 ·
0 评论 ·
7 收藏

Java 的反射学习总结

反射是指在运行时动态地获取、检查和修改类或对象的信息的能力,不需要在编译时知道类的具体细节。
原创
发布博客 2024.01.28 ·
477 阅读 ·
8 点赞 ·
0 评论 ·
11 收藏

Java 中泛型的基本使用

【代码】Java 中泛型的基本使用。
原创
发布博客 2024.01.16 ·
581 阅读 ·
9 点赞 ·
0 评论 ·
7 收藏

JSON 的常见格式总结

age”:2}{
原创
发布博客 2024.01.02 ·
5151 阅读 ·
9 点赞 ·
0 评论 ·
13 收藏

Mysql 容易忘的 sql 指令总结

*SQL的编写顺序SQL的执行顺序*/
原创
发布博客 2023.12.30 ·
1660 阅读 ·
24 点赞 ·
0 评论 ·
44 收藏

SpringBoot 项目定时任务的启动和@Scheduled注解中的cron参数的设置原则

个星号:表示星期几,取值0-7,0和7都表示星期天。个星号:表示年份,取值1970-2099,可选。// 每天上午九点到晚上十点每隔一小时触发一次。个星号:表示月份中的第几天,取值1-31。// 每天8点,12点,17点执行该任务。// 每天每 5分钟执行一次该任务。第一个星号:表示秒,取值0-59。// 每天晚上 12 点20开始。个星号:表示分钟,取值0-59。个星号:表示小时,取值0-23。个星号:表示月份,取值1-12。// 每天每隔1小时执行一次。
原创
发布博客 2023.12.28 ·
645 阅读 ·
6 点赞 ·
0 评论 ·
9 收藏

SpringBoot 项目中常用的注解

GetMapping:简化的@RequestMapping,符合 RESTful 风格,用于处理GET请求,一般是对应的查询业务。总的来说,@Autowired是Spring推荐使用的注解,更加灵活和强大,而@Resource是JavaEE提供的注解,更加符合JavaEE的规范。在实际使用中,可以根据具体的需求选择合适的注解。@PostMapping:用于处理POST请求,一般对应添加业务,如果页面传递的参数为一个 JSON 对象,就必须使用 POST 请求,使用 GET 请求会报错。
原创
发布博客 2023.12.28 ·
2437 阅读 ·
33 点赞 ·
0 评论 ·
44 收藏

Spring 的切面编程在开发中的使用

主要是对调用的接口的日志打印,方便排查问题,简化代码,不用再在 Controller 层的方法中进行。其中 AppRequestContextHolder 类是用来获取 requestId 的工具类。try catch 操作。
原创
发布博客 2023.12.28 ·
465 阅读 ·
7 点赞 ·
0 评论 ·
6 收藏

IDEA 开发中常用的快捷键

Ctrl + Alt + 左方向键 退回到上一个操作的地方 (必备) Ctrl + Alt + 右方向键 前进到上一个操作的地方 (必备)导入缺失的类:如果代码中使用了某个类,但是没有导入该类,使用Ctrl + Alt + O可以自动帮你导入缺失的类,减少手动导入的工作量。Ctrl + Alt + L 格式化代码,可以对当前文件和整个包目录使用 (必备) Ctrl + Alt + O (必备)(必备) Ctrl + Z 撤销 (必备) Ctrl + Y 删除光标所在行 或 删除选中的行 (必备)
原创
发布博客 2023.12.26 ·
1444 阅读 ·
34 点赞 ·
0 评论 ·
25 收藏

Java 中函数 Function 的使用和定义

UnaryOperator 单个泛型的函数。
原创
发布博客 2023.12.25 ·
5205 阅读 ·
9 点赞 ·
0 评论 ·
15 收藏

Java 中 Optional 类的使用

Optional类被引入主要是为了解决空指针异常(NullPointerException)的问题。在实际开发中,由于方法返回值可能为空,或者在处理数据时可能存在空值的情况,如果不加以处理,就会出现空指针异常,而Optional类提供了一种更加安全和规范的方式来处理可能为空的情况。
原创
发布博客 2023.12.25 ·
495 阅读 ·
7 点赞 ·
0 评论 ·
9 收藏

Java 中 Stream 流的使用方法

返回一个顺序流,即元素是按顺序处理的。这意味着对于大多数操作,它们将按照集合中元素的顺序依次执行。1.1、通过Collection对象的stream()或parallelStream()方法。1.4、通过IntStream、LongStream、DoubleStream接口中的of、1.3、通过Stream接口的of()、iterate()、generate()方法。使用一个终止操作来产生一个结果(新的对象)。该操作会强制之前的延迟操作立即执行,在此之后,该。操作是延迟执行的,会等到需要结果的时候才执行。
原创
发布博客 2023.12.25 ·
2640 阅读 ·
23 点赞 ·
0 评论 ·
29 收藏

Java 中 Lambda 表达式的使用

如果有返回return也可以省。4、如果方法体中只有一行代码,大括号、分号、可以省,表达式是特殊的匿名内部类, 它是把函数作为一个方法的参数(函数作为方法参数传递),将代码像数据。2、如果方法的参数只有一个,()可以省略。3、如果参数列表为空,必须要写上()、1、形参的类型可以推断,所以可以省略。5、lambda表达式不会生成。使用lambda表示的注意事项。根据参数类型去匹配接口中的方法来进行方法的实现。() 表示接口种方法的形参,三、Lambda 表达式的案例使用。箭头操作符,分隔参数列表和方法体。
原创
发布博客 2023.12.25 ·
810 阅读 ·
9 点赞 ·
0 评论 ·
12 收藏

Java 中使用两个线程循环打印 1a2b3c4d5e6f 的几种方法总结

匿名内部类访问外部方法的局部变量会自动添加 final 关键字,常量不能被修改。对于内部类的使用可以参考。
原创
发布博客 2023.12.21 ·
564 阅读 ·
10 点赞 ·
0 评论 ·
8 收藏

Java 中的内部类的定义

成员内部类的创建方式。
原创
发布博客 2023.12.20 ·
868 阅读 ·
8 点赞 ·
0 评论 ·
12 收藏

Java 中单例模式的常见实现方式

单例模式是一种创建型设计模式,它确保类只有一个实例,并提供全局访问点让外部代码可以访问该实例。在 Java 中,可以使用单例模式来实现一些全局性的操作,例如配置文件管理线程池管理数据库连接池管理等等。这些操作只需要在程序运行的时候创建一次实例,在整个程序生命周期内都可以通过该实例来访问这些全局资源。
原创
发布博客 2023.12.19 ·
1260 阅读 ·
10 点赞 ·
0 评论 ·
9 收藏

Java 线程池的学习总结

用于向线程池提交一个Runnable任务以异步执行。用于向线程池提交一个Callable任务以异步执行,并返回一个表示任务待处理结果的Future对象。用于平缓关闭线程池,不再接受新的任务,但会等待已提交的任务执行完成。用于立即关闭线程池,并尝试中断正在执行的任务。用于等待线程池中所有的任务执行完毕,或者等待超时。用于执行给定的任务集合,并返回表示任务待处理结果的Future列表。用于执行给定的任务集合中的一个任务,返回首个成功执行的任务的结果,并取消其他任务。
原创
发布博客 2023.12.13 ·
1342 阅读 ·
21 点赞 ·
0 评论 ·
23 收藏

基于Redis实现分布式锁的总结

第二个问题:如果由于网络卡顿,导致锁在订单业务还没执行完毕之前就过期,那么其他的线程此时也会获取到锁,从而对商品进行操作,在此时,线程1的订单业务执行完毕,就会释放锁,此时释放的是线程2的锁,如何避免线程1释放掉线程2的锁?第四个问题:如果由于网络卡顿,导致锁在订单业务还没执行完毕之前就过期,那么其他的线程此时也会获取到锁,从而对商品进行操作,从而导致商品超卖问题的出现,如何在锁快过期时为锁添加过期时间?解决思路:使用看门狗线程,监听锁的过期时间,当锁快要过期时就为锁添加过期时间。
原创
发布博客 2023.10.28 ·
108 阅读 ·
0 点赞 ·
0 评论 ·
0 收藏

如何快速在新的服务器快速搭建需要用到的组件(Java)

下方的所有下载资源都在我的百度网盘中,有需自取。链接: https://pan.baidu.com/s/1xEXEpID7WzSJTYlC2bfDnw?pwd=7788提取码: 7788对于安装包中存在的 .zip 格式的压缩包需要安装指令。
原创
发布博客 2023.10.24 ·
184 阅读 ·
0 点赞 ·
0 评论 ·
1 收藏

Docker 的基本使用

2010年,一帮年轻人创业,致力于PAAS平台开发(平台软件);2013年,如亚马逊、Google等这样的大型企业也可以做PAAS平台;2013年,这个创业公司宣布破产,将其产品对外开源——Docker;2014年,获得了$4000w融资(C轮);2015年,获得了$9500w融资(D轮);我们可以从中央仓库下载一个镜像,也可以自己手动去制作一个镜像,需要通过Dockerfile去指定自定义镜像的信息。
原创
发布博客 2023.08.24 ·
179 阅读 ·
1 点赞 ·
1 评论 ·
0 收藏
加载更多